The PozQoL Stories on this page talk about how the PozQoL Scale is being used in research with people living with HIV.
PozQoL can help researchers better understand the quality of life, needs, and experiences of people living with HIV.

PozQoL informs the Australian National HIV Strategy through the HIV Futures Study
HIV Futures is a survey of QoL among PLHIV in Australia. Project lead, Dr Jennifer Power, talks about the study, and about how PozQoL helps this research.
PozQoL helping improve understanding of HRQoL among PLHIV in the United States
Multiple US studies use PozQoL to help understand the health-related quality of life (HRQoL) of people living with HIV (PLHIV).
Aotearoa New Zealand study using PozQoL to help understand HIV stigma and discrimination
Researchers are using PozQoL to help describe PLHIV experiences of stigma and discrimination in Aotearoa New Zealand.
PozQoL used as an outcome measure in South Korean study
Together with ViiV Healthcare, Yonsei University and Severance Hospital in Seoul, South Korea, are using PozQoL in their research with people living with HIV (PLHIV).
